База знаний

Аналитика DNS для повышения производительности и получения аналитической информации

Аналитика системы доменных имен (DNS) играет ключевую роль в оптимизации производительности, безопасности и надежности сетевой инфраструктуры. По мере того как компании все больше зависят от веб-сервисов и приложений, получение полезных данных из DNS может значительно повысить общую эффективность их сети. Аналитика DNS включает в себя сбор, мониторинг и анализ DNS-запросов и ответов для выявления узких мест в производительности, угроз безопасности и операционных неэффективностей.

Важность аналитики DNS

Оптимизация производительности

Аналитика DNS предоставляет ценные данные о времени отклика запросов, сбоях в разрешении имен и задержках. Анализ этих данных помогает организациям выявлять медленные или неработающие DNS-серверы, оптимизировать маршруты запросов и повышать скорость работы веб-приложений.

Улучшение безопасности

Злоумышленники часто используют DNS для кражи данных, запуска атак и связи с серверами управления (C2). Аналитика DNS позволяет обнаруживать подозрительные модели, такие как высокий объем запросов к сомнительным доменам, DNS-туннелирование или DDoS-атаки.

Повышение операционной эффективности

Анализ DNS-трафика помогает администраторам сети выявлять ошибки конфигурации, избыточные запросы и некорректные настройки, которые могут снижать производительность системы. Также это способствует планированию емкости и распределению ресурсов.

Ключевые метрики в аналитике DNS

Эффективный анализ DNS требует мониторинга различных ключевых показателей производительности (KPI), включая:

  • Объем запросов – Общее количество обработанных DNS-запросов за определенный период.
  • Время отклика – Время, затраченное на разрешение DNS-запроса.
  • Коэффициент попадания в кэш – Доля запросов, обработанных через кэшированные ответы, по сравнению с рекурсивным разрешением.
  • Распределение типов запросов – Анализ различных типов DNS-записей (A, AAAA, CNAME, MX и т. д.).
  • Уровень NXDOMAIN – Процент запросов, получающих ответ о несуществующем домене, что может указывать на ошибки конфигурации или атаки.
  • Частота ошибок – Количество неудачных запросов из-за ошибок сервера, неправильных настроек или проблем с подключением.
  • Наиболее запрашиваемые домены – Определение часто запрашиваемых доменов для оптимизации процессов разрешения имен.

Инструменты для аналитики DNS

Открытые инструменты

  • dnstop – Командный инструмент для мониторинга DNS-трафика в реальном времени.
  • DNSPerf – Измеряет производительность DNS-резолверов, анализируя время отклика запросов.
  • Bro/Zeek – Фреймворк сетевого анализа для захвата и изучения DNS-трафика.
  • Bind Query Logging – Встроенный в BIND механизм ведения логов запросов DNS.

Облачные решения

  • Google Cloud DNS Monitoring – Предоставляет аналитические данные о производительности и ведет логи для облачных DNS-сервисов.
  • AWS Route 53 Health Checks – Мониторинг работоспособности и производительности DNS-записей в AWS.
  • Cloudflare Analytics – Детализированные отчеты по производительности и безопасности DNS.
  • Cisco Umbrella – Облачное DNS-решение с расширенной защитой от угроз.

Преимущества внедрения аналитики DNS

Более быстрое разрешение имен

Оптимизация производительности DNS помогает уменьшить задержки и улучшить пользовательский опыт в веб-приложениях.

Обнаружение и устранение угроз

Проактивный мониторинг позволяет выявлять вредоносную активность, такую как фишинговые атаки через DNS, командно-контрольную связь и утечки данных.

Снижение затрат

Оптимизация DNS снижает потребность в дополнительных инвестициях в инфраструктуру, эффективно используя существующие ресурсы.

Улучшение соответствия требованиям

Аналитика DNS помогает компаниям соответствовать нормативным требованиям, обеспечивая прозрачность потоков данных и реализацию передовых мер безопасности.

Проблемы аналитики DNS

Несмотря на преимущества, аналитика DNS сталкивается с рядом сложностей:

Большой объем данных

DNS-запросы генерируют огромные объемы данных, что затрудняет их хранение, обработку и анализ.

Проблемы шифрования

С ростом использования DNS over HTTPS (DoH) и DNS over TLS (DoT) анализ зашифрованного трафика требует сложных методов расшифровки.

Ложные срабатывания

Отличить всплески легитимного трафика от возможных атак бывает сложно без продвинутых механизмов фильтрации.

Производственная нагрузка

Постоянный мониторинг и ведение логов могут создавать дополнительную нагрузку на DNS-серверы.

Лучшие практики для эффективной аналитики DNS

  • Реализуйте мониторинг в реальном времени – Используйте инструменты реального времени для быстрого выявления проблем.
  • Применяйте AI и машинное обучение – Автоматизированный анализ поможет точнее выявлять аномалии и угрозы.
  • Настройте автоматические оповещения – Уведомления о подозрительной активности помогут реагировать быстрее.
  • Проводите регулярные аудиты – Пересматривайте конфигурацию DNS, чтобы избежать ошибок и узких мест.
  • Оптимизируйте кэширование DNS – Настройка кэша снижает нагрузку на серверы.
  • Интегрируйте с SIEM-системами – Включение DNS-логов в системы управления событиями и инцидентами безопасности (SIEM) позволяет углубленно анализировать угрозы.

Будущие тенденции в аналитике DNS

  • AI-обнаружение аномалий – Использование машинного обучения для автоматического выявления угроз.
  • Интеграция с 5G и Edge Computing – Оптимизация сетевой производительности на границе вычислений.
  • Сети с нулевым доверием (Zero Trust) – Углубленный мониторинг DNS как часть архитектуры Zero Trust.
  • Блокчейн-защита DNS – Децентрализованные DNS-системы для повышения безопасности и снижения атак.

Области применения аналитики DNS

Аналитика DNS используется в различных отраслях для повышения производительности, безопасности и операционной эффективности:

  • Корпоративный IT – Мониторинг внутренних и внешних DNS-запросов.
  • Кибербезопасность – Выявление DDoS-атак и DNS-туннелирования.
  • Оптимизация CDN – Анализ запросов для ускорения доставки контента.
  • Облачные провайдеры – Надежное разрешение доменов и снижение задержек.
  • Интернет-провайдеры – Улучшение времени отклика DNS для клиентов.
  • E-commerce – Обеспечение доступности сайтов и минимизация задержек.
  • Медицина – Защита доступа к критически важным приложениям.
  • IoT – Управление и защита сетей IoT-устройств.
  • Государственные сети – Усиление безопасности и мониторинг нормативного соответствия.
  • Онлайн-сервисы – Улучшение пользовательского опыта за счет оптимизации DNS.

Часто задаваемые вопросы (FAQ)

  1. Как уменьшить задержку запросов DNS?
    – Оптимизировать кэширование, использовать распределенные серверы и балансировку нагрузки.

  2. Какие инструменты использовать для мониторинга DNS?
    – Google Public DNS, OpenDNS, Splunk, ThousandEyes.

  3. Как защититься от отравления DNS-кэша?
    – Включить DNSSEC, регулярно очищать кэш, анализировать запросы.

  4. Как анализировать трафик DNS?
    – Использовать системы агрегации логов и платформы аналитики.

  • 0 Пользователи нашли это полезным
Помог ли вам данный ответ?